McFadden and his staff are enjoined, for instance, from taking longer than 14 days to grant or deny all pistol purchase permit applications (a relic of Jim Crow law still on the books in North Carolina); waiting longer than 45 days to approve or deny concealed carry license applications; and failing to request mental health records within 10 days of receiving the application.
